Private jet charter from Atlanta (ATL) to New Orleans (MSY), and from New Orleans (MSY) back to Atlanta (ATL).
As the crow flies, Atlanta to New Orleans is roughly 684 kilometres — 425 miles, or 369 nautical miles.

Chartering a private jet from Atlanta to New Orleans (and New Orleans to Atlanta) ranges from US$10,000 for a very light jet like the Embraer Phenom 100EV, up to US$26,000 for a midsize jet such as the Cessna Citation XLS+. | Category | Outbound | Return (±10% wind) | From (USD) | Seats |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Very Light Jet · rec. | 1h 21m | 1h 13m – 1h 29m | US$10,000 | 4-6 |
| Light Jet | 1h 17m | 1h 09m – 1h 25m | US$13,000 | 6-8 |
| Midsize Jet | 1h 15m | 1h 08m – 1h 23m | US$18,500 | 7-9 |
| Aircraft | Flight time | Cost range (USD) | Passengers |
|---|---|---|---|
| Embraer Phenom 100EV | 1h 21m | US$10,000 – US$13,500 | 4-6 |
| Cessna Citation M2 | 1h 19m | US$10,500 – US$15,000 | 4-6 |
| HondaJet Elite II | 1h 17m | US$11,500 – US$16,000 | 4-6 |
| Aircraft | Flight time | Cost range (USD) | Passengers |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cessna Citation CJ3+ | 1h 17m | US$13,000 – US$18,000 | 6-8 |
| Embraer Phenom 300E | 1h 15m | US$14,500 – US$20,000 | 6-8 |
| Learjet 75 Liberty | 1h 12m | US$15,500 – US$21,500 | 6-8 |
| Aircraft | Flight time | Cost range (USD) | Passengers |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cessna Citation XLS+ | 1h 15m | US$18,500 – US$26,000 | 7-9 |
| Hawker 900XP | 1h 15m | US$20,500 – US$28,500 | 7-9 |
| Embraer Praetor 500 | 1h 12m | US$22,000 – US$31,000 | 8-10 |
Outbound and return are priced alike on identical aircraft; expect roughly ±10% variation in time by wind.
Guide prices are one-way estimates incl. positioning; taxes/handling extra. Round-trip and one-way both available.

Private departures on this route use the following airports — we will recommend the best fit for your schedule:
Atlanta, United States: Hartsfield Jackson Atlanta International Airport, Fulton County Airport Brown Field, DeKalb Peachtree Airport, Cobb County International Airport-McCollum Field, Hoblit Farms Airport and Hall Miller Municipal Airport.
New Orleans, United States: Louis Armstrong New Orleans International Airport, Lakefront Airport and New Orleans NAS JRB/Alvin Callender Field.
